Responsibilities
- Act as the primary architect for our global equity-related functions, ensuring our systems and processes are robust and scalable.
- Serve as the vital bridge between Finance, Legal, and HR, ensuring tax and regulatory compliance across diverse international markets.
- Oversee the end-to-end management of equity awards, including the intricacies of Profits Interest Units (PIUs) and Management Equity Plan Units (MEPUs).
- Manage Section 83(b) elections and coordinate annual 409A valuations with external partners to ensure 100% precision.
- Act as the lead administrator for Shareworks, maintaining high-standard SOX controls and creating clear Standard Operating Procedures.
